Push the upper part of the ON/OFF switch on the front
panel to turn on the unit. The switch will light to show
that the power is on.
To read the voltage and current between the -50V out-
put terminals push the meter select switch to the -50V
position. The LED will light. To read the voltage and
current between the 500 V terminals push the meter
select switch to the 500V position. The LED will
light.
With the meter set for the corresponding range, turn
the 50 VOLT ADJUST or the 500 VOLT ADJUST
knob to obtain the desired output.
Specifications
DC Output: 0 to -50 volts and 0 to 500 volts, inde-
pendently adjustable; up to 50 mA in
each range.
AC Output: 2 to 7 VAC; up to 3 amperes.
RIPPLE: Less than 0.1%, ± 1 Digit
REGULATION: Less than 1% variation in output for a
combined variation in line and load of
up to 10%
NOTE: All output circuits are protected against
current overload. If the power supply fails to come
on, or if it shuts down during operation because of a
current overload, check the fuses on the rear of the
supply. If the fuses are blown, replace them only
with similarly rated fuses.
FUSE: 1 Amp Slo-blo in 115V Models
500 mA Slo-blo in 230V Models

The lightning flash with arrowhead, within
an equilateral triangle, is intended to alert
the user of the presence of uninsulated
“dangerous voltage” within the product’s
enclosure that may be of sufficient magni-
tude to constitute a risk of electric shock to
persons.
The exclamation point within an equi-
lateral triangle is intended to alert the
user of the presence of important oper-
ating and maintenance (servicing) in-
structions in the literature accompany-
ing the appliance.
